Bi-component nonwoven fabric
Bicomponent nonwoven fabrics achieve versatility by combining two polymers within the same fiber, eliminating the need for chemical adhesives. We produce short-fiber nonwoven fabrics using bicomponent thermal bonding nonwoven technology, achieving excellent strength. The cross-sectional structure of the fiber is key to achieving specific functions. Common configurations include: core-sheath type, where one polymer (sheath) completely or partially encapsulates another polymer (core), suitable for applications requiring specific surface properties or adhesive performance; side-by-side type, where the two polymers are distributed side-by-side along the fiber axis, utilizing their different shrinkage rates to create natural crimp, thus imparting excellent elasticity and bulkiness to the material; and segmented disc type (or orange segment type), where the two polymers are alternately segmented like orange segments, which can be mechanically or chemically split into ultrafine fibers, greatly improving filtration efficiency and providing a soft touch. Based on these diverse cross-sectional designs, common polymer combinations include PET/PE, PET/PP, PP/PE, PET/COPET, PET/PA6, PLA/COPLA, PA/COPA, PP/COPP, etc., which can be customized to specific performance requirements.
Advantage of Bi-component nonwoven fabric
Compared to other nonwoven fabrics, our materials are high-strength, durable, and elastic, with a smooth, lint-free surface. They exhibit excellent heat-sealing properties, enabling self-adhesion or lamination with films;
The softness, thickness, breathability, and hydrophilicity/hydrophobicity can be customized to meet diverse application needs.
